Hi there,
Regarding the password protected posts, it appears as though if the user is subscribed to receive comment notifications, they will only see comment notifications on password protected posts once they login and view the post. This verifies that they know the password and therefore triggers the comment notifications to come through. If they haven’t logged in and viewed the post before a comment is made, they will not receive notification of that comment. Does that make sense?
